To avoid expensive court litigation and ensure a fair playing field in disputes with foreign companies or governments, many corporations rely on arbitration clauses. Although international arbitration has grown more complex, it remains a more effective and less costly option than national courts for many types of international business disputes. Globalization also has led to increased use of international dispute resolution.
